Key legal question
Whether the Federal Supreme Court could enter into the appeal against the remand judgment.
Extracted holding
The challenged decision was an interlocutory decision; the appellants did not show an irreparable harm or that immediate admission would lead to a final decision and save substantial effort.
Extracted reasoning
A remand for further fact-finding and a new decision normally causes only delay. The exceptional access to appeal against interlocutory decisions was not met here, and the case did not prevent effective review within a reasonable time.
